## Tuning: Currency Rounding

The Quillmark conversion service accumulates sub-cent remainders during multi-hop currency conversion, and prior audits flagged the risk of remainder siphoning if rounding is inconsistent. All intermediate amounts are now held in fixed-point with banker's rounding applied only at the final step. Reviewers should confirm the remainder ledger is reconciled per batch, not per transaction. The rounding thresholds and precision constants currently in production are as follows.

tuning table, hahag-kagup:
QUOTAS = {
    "briix": 567,
    "tamael": 441,
    "gordor": 613,
}

Subject: Memtrace cut-over complete

Team,

Cut-over to Memtrace v2 for GPU memory profiling finished last night. Old v1 agents are disabled; any tickets referencing v1 dashboards should be closed as resolved-by-migration. Sampling overhead is now under 2% and allocation traces include kernel names. Known gap: profiles older than 30 days were not migrated. Point customers at the v2 docs for setup questions. For reference when troubleshooting, the agent now runs with the following configuration.

settings of bagaf-bawip:
[aldax]
port = 5000
region = south-4
host = aldax.brasklabs.corp
team = brivan
timeout_ms = 2000
retries = 2

## Step 4: Read-Replica Lag Alarm

Plugins targeting Quillbase 3.x must handle the new replica-lag alarm. When lag exceeds threshold, the gateway rejects stale reads with a 503 and sets the `x-qb-lag` header. Do not retry immediately; back off per the schedule. Register your handler before calling `initReplicas()`, or alarms are silently dropped. The thresholds and alarm channels are defined by the values below.

config for fafog-bahof:
ULAWYN_HOST=ulawyn.tolvaqsys.internal
ULAWYN_PORT=5000

Legacy Pricing Adjustment — Manager-Restricted Page

Audience: sales leads only.

From next quarter, customers on legacy Fenwright Suite plans will move to current list pricing, phased over two billing cycles. Accounts older than five years receive a 10% transition discount for the first year. Talk tracks and objection-handling material are linked on the Harrowgate team space; do not forward externally. Escalations route through regional managers. The commercial rationale is summarised in the confidential note immediately below.

management briefing: The pricing group signed off on a budget of $195.6 million for Project Quenir.